This is a decent hotel for business travellers. I have stayed in this hotel multiple times for 2 weeks each time. Located just next to the train station, you can easily access anywhere in Aarhus from this hotel using the buses, Letbanen and taxi. Breakfast selection was great and caters gluten free and vegan options. However, I hope they could switch some menus around instead of having the same breakfast every day. You can easily find great food option around with the shopping street just across the road. They have their own in house restaurant but I do not recommend it. You can find cheaper and better options around. Laundry is also available and they returned them within the day if you send it in the morning. Room size was a bit small especially if you're staying in their most basic room. Overall a good an pleasant stay.

This is a difficult one to write about. Unfortunately I have to stick to just 3 stars for what I will explain bellow: Situation: 5 stars. Just across the train station and also next to the bus stop with Aarhus Airport. Musikhuset and ARoS is 5’ away, walking distance. City center around 15’ away walking distance. Room: 4 stars. The rooms are fully renovated and have an ok size. The bed is ok. There is complementary coffee and tea for free, a flat screen TV. the bathroom is small but it is modern and brand new. There is nice soap and shampoo. There is not any toiletries like toothpaste or toothbrush. Service: 5 stars. Very professional and sympathetic. Breakfast: 5 stars. It is included with the room and is a very good value for money, comparing other hotels I have been in Aarhus like WakeUp hotel or Radisson Blu. This breakfast is gluten free, lactose free, and have plenty of different soya milks. There is no more natural orange juice, but in my last visit I could drink tons of it (maybe that’s the reason there is no more of a possibility to have it) Gym: 3 stars, there is a gym in a very small room, with just a machine to run and some weights. Not fancy but it makes the service. So then, Why I rate this hotel with just 3 stars??? It is because of terrible isolation of the rooms. For a hotel which is recently renovated they should have put that into consideration, since the isolation is one of the worst I ever experience in hotels of this certain category. You can literally hear EVERYTHING is going on the next rooms, which conversation are other people having next to you and what they are doing in the bathroom as if you were with them. I think it is a terrible characteristic of a hotel and a MUST every hotel should think about: ISOLATION.
